
Tirana, Albania
2 June–5 June 2026
Benedetta Tagliabue EMBT Architects participated in the second edition of the Bread & Heart Festival in Tirana. Under the theme Landscapes of Abundance, this edition shifted attention from isolated buildings to the spaces between them: landscapes, ecologies, infrastructures and living systems shaping Albania. Framed by the curatorial idea From Portrait to Landscape, the festival explored how architecture, landscape architecture, planning, art, ecology and culture can collectively respond to the rapid transformations taking place across the country.
Benedetta Tagliabue took part in several events, including a conversation with Dong Wang within the Hydrosphere session, dedicated to water as an ecological system, a territorial agent and a source of life. She also presented the book Weaving Architecture alongside Matthew Blunderfield and Joan CallÃs, with the special participation of Toni Gironès. The programme also included a screening of Miralles (2024), a poetic tribute to the Spanish architect Enric Miralles, directed by Maria Mauti.
The Zhan d’Ark Housing project was also presented through an exhibition of architectural models showcasing EMBT Architects’ work in Albania.
